Sunset Canyon Pottery

Sunset Canyon (was Clarksville Pottery up until 1999) is the most popular functional pottery in our gallery. Bridget and Bill Hauser, and Arnold and Syd Popinsky create very pleasing color combinations in their many glaze combinations on hand thrown pieces as well as slab work. We always have three of their glaze patterns or colors on our shelves, and try to keep at least one or two complete sets of four place settings on hand.
